Let’s dissect this! 'Arranged Married to the Ruthless' ends with the couple together, but ‘happy’ depends on your tolerance for emotional whiplash. The male lead’s ruthlessness is framed as ‘protection’ by the end, which might frustrate some readers. Personally, I liked how the heroine negotiates power instead of reforming him—it’s refreshingly pragmatic. The last scene with them plotting a business takeover together somehow felt more romantic than any kiss could’ve been. It’s a weirdly satisfying ending if you enjoy power dynamics over petals and poetry.

I binged 'Arranged Married to the Ruthless' last weekend, and wow, what a rollercoaster! The ending definitely leans into the 'happy for now' vibe, but it’s not your typical fairy-tale wrap-up. The female lead, despite all the power struggles and emotional manipulation, carves out her own agency by the final chapters. The male lead’s ruthlessness doesn’t magically vanish—it’s more like they meet in this messy middle ground where mutual respect barely outweighs the toxicity.

What I found fascinating was how the author played with expectations. The 'happy' part isn’t about love conquering all; it’s about survival becoming something resembling partnership. If you’re into morally grey character arcs where happiness feels earned rather than handed out, you’ll probably appreciate it. Still, I needed a palate cleanser with fluffier stuff afterward!
